CBE sent an email to all parents in the Ernst Manning Catchment Zone this afternoon.
It said that due to increased school numbers and the size of the school they are redesignating all future students in the following areas to be directed to Central Memorial School instead:
• Coach Hill
• Cougar Ridge
• Discovery Ridge
• Glenbrook
• Glendale
• Killarney/Glengarry
• Patterson
• Richmond
• Rosscarrock
• Shaganappi
• Spruce Cliff
• Westgate
• Wildwood

Let's talk "admin" and "bureaucracy inefficiency". Lies. ALL school boards are in trouble. From surrounding ones to Catholic. There are about 40,000 teachers in the province, and 74 superintendents that take all the cheap shots. These supers also took a 10% pay cut in 2018.
But let's talk CBE since she attacked them first (an education minister, attacking education, how UCP of her). First, their "bureaucracy" (administration) consumes just 2.8% of their annual budget. Weird, that's better than CNRL for example. They have been running on shoe-string insufficient budgets for years, there's nothing left to cut!!
Second, she turned the lease of a new building into a negative somehow. Given 20/20, it was genius timing. The 1969 building no longer met the CBE's needs, so they put it up for sale, and leased the new location almost concurrently. They sold the "old" one in 2012. It flooded on 2013, and is STILL under remediation.
